Many intrinsics currently depend on both an architecture version and a
feature, despite the corresponding instructions being available within
GCC at lower architecture versions.

LLVM has already removed these explicit architecture version
dependences; this patch does the same for GCC, as well as removing an
unecessary simd dependency for the scalar fp16 intrinsics.

Binutils does not support all of these architecture+feature combinations
yet, but this is an existing problem that is already reachable from GCC.
For example, compiling the test gcc.target/aarch64/usadv16qi-dotprod.c
with -O3 -march=armv8-a+dotprod has resulted in an assembler error since
GCC 10. I intend to patch this in binutils.

This patch retains explicit architecture version dependencies for
features that do not currently have a separate feature flag.
